What is the cheapest month to fly from Fort Lauderdale to Germany?

To calculate monthly average prices, KAYAK takes all prices for each month over the last year for round-trip flights from Fort Lauderdale to Germany, removes the top 0.1% to account for outliers, and then takes the median of all values for each month.

The cheapest month for flights from Fort Lauderdale to Germany is November, when tickets cost $700 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are February and June, when the average cost of round-trip tickets is $1,573 and $1,179 respectively.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Fort Lauderdale to Germany?

The average price of all round-trip flights from Fort Lauderdale to Germany clicked on KAYAK for each day over the last 12 months.

If your flying dates are flexible, you should consider flying to Germany on a Monday, as we generally find the cheapest rates on that day for this route. On the other hand, Sunday is the most expensive day to fly from Fort Lauderdale to Germany. For your return ticket, we recommend flying on a Wednesday and avoiding Saturdays for the best deals.

  • What is the cheapest time of day to fly to Germany?

    The cheapest time of day to fly to Germany is generally at night, when round-trip flights cost $693 on average. Morning departures are around 9% cheaper than evening flights, on average. The most expensive time of day to fly to Germany is generally in the evening,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is $889.
